John, I find that most tape backing glues will come off with a little varsol. It won't hurt plastic keytops. There is also a product called "Goo Gone" sold at Home Hardware stores which works very well. I believe it is a citrus product as it smells like lemon. I don't know what either product would do to ivory though. Terry Beckingham At 04:06 PM 1/25/00 -0500, you wrote: >Today's challenge. > >Just returned from an unresolved sticky key top situation.
